Since I’ve heard a lot about Odesk.com from friends, I decided to browse the website and join tonight. Odesk is a website where employers and contractors (freelancer) meet on the internet. So I signed up as a contractor and it’s FREE.
As of right now, I’m only allowed to apply 2 jobs per 12 hours and the website calls it as a quota. It’s only 2 since I have not taken any Odesk test (yes they have a test to know if you’ve reviewed the websites’ guideline and etc, which to me, it makes sense; you have to know what you’re signing up for; it protects both you and the website’s reputation and in turn it gives you a better chance to find a job since you can apply for more in a 12 hour time frame) and I still have to complete my profile (add skills, experience and etc).
I will review all the guidelines tomorrow and will finish my profile and hopefully it’ll help me get another part time job. I will let you know (post it here) if everything goes well.
